Cycling is managed by the Baradene Cycling Club (BCC), in conjunction with the College. There is a training camp held each year at the start of the season and girls compete in weekly College Sport events along with the Northern Tour, North Island Championships and the New Zealand Secondary Schools’ Championships.
We have a very successful programme which has seen Baradene awarded Top Girls School at both the North Island and New Zealand Championships in 2022.
